When to replace timing belt jetta tdi?
VW Jetta Timing Belt Service Change Interval The most recent recommend interval is 80,000 miles for the VW BRM TDI (a. Pumpe Duse Injection BRM TDI). The 2013 VW Jetta 2. L uses a timing belt that should be replaced every 100,000 km or 5 years to prevent failure. Symptoms of a worn belt include ticking noises or rough idling. Inspect the belt for cracks or glazing and check the tensioner pulley for smooth operation.
